What is a Point-to-MultiPoint (PtMP) BaseStation radio?
A PtMP BaseStation is a central access point that communicates with multiple client radios simultaneously. The LTU Rocket serves as the hub in a PtMP network, allowing wireless ISP providers to deliver connectivity to numerous subscribers from a single tower or rooftop location.
Which client radios are compatible with the LTU Rocket?
The LTU Rocket BaseStation is fully compatible with Ubiquiti's LTU Pro, LTU Lite, and LTU LR client radios. This flexibility allows WISP operators to deploy mixed-client networks tailored to specific coverage and performance requirements.

Is GPS synchronization important for WISP deployments?
Yes. GPS synchronization on the LTU Rocket enables coordinated multi-sector deployments, reducing interference between adjacent sectors and optimizing network performance in large-scale wireless ISP installations.
